Question 1: In the DMAIC cycle, which phase focuses on identifying root causes of defects using data analysis tools?
- Define
- Measure
- Analyze (Correct answer)
- Improve
Correct answer: Analyze
The Analyze phase uses statistical tools like fishbone diagrams and hypothesis testing to identify and verify root causes.
Question 2: Which Six Sigma metric represents the number of defects per million opportunities (DPMO) at a Six Sigma quality level?
- 3.4 (Correct answer)
- 6.0
- 233
- 66,807
Correct answer: 3.4
A true Six Sigma process produces no more than 3.4 DPMO, accounting for a 1.5 sigma long-term shift.
Question 3: A Black Belt is conducting a hypothesis test and sets alpha (α) = 0.05. What does this significance level represent?
- The probability of a Type II error
- The power of the test
- The acceptable probability of rejecting a true null hypothesis (Correct answer)
- The confidence interval width
Correct answer: The acceptable probability of rejecting a true null hypothesis
Alpha is the significance level representing the probability of committing a Type I error — rejecting a true null hypothesis.
Question 4: Which tool is most appropriate for prioritizing potential failure modes by their Risk Priority Number (RPN)?
- Control chart
- FMEA (Correct answer)
- SIPOC
- Affinity diagram
Correct answer: FMEA
Failure Mode and Effects Analysis (FMEA) calculates RPN by multiplying Severity, Occurrence, and Detection ratings to prioritize risks.
Question 5: What is the primary purpose of a Box-Cox transformation in Six Sigma analysis?
- To center the process mean at the target
- To normalize non-normal data before parametric testing (Correct answer)
- To convert attribute data to variable data
- To calculate process capability
Correct answer: To normalize non-normal data before parametric testing
The Box-Cox transformation applies a power function to non-normal data to make it approximately normal, enabling valid parametric analysis.
Question 6: In regression analysis, what does an R² value of 0.85 indicate?
- 85% of the variation in Y is explained by the model (Correct answer)
- The correlation coefficient is 0.85
- The model has 85% accuracy in predictions
- 15% of data points are outliers
Correct answer: 85% of the variation in Y is explained by the model
R² (coefficient of determination) indicates that 85% of the variability in the response variable is explained by the predictor variables in the model.
Question 7: Which phase of DMAIC is primarily responsible for establishing baseline process capability metrics?
- Define
- Measure (Correct answer)
- Analyze
- Control
Correct answer: Measure
The Measure phase collects data and calculates baseline metrics like Cp, Cpk, and sigma level to quantify current process performance.
